To get started with this particular recipe, we must first prepare a few ingredients. You can cook chettinad brinjal curry using 7 ingredients and 3 steps. Here is how you can achieve it.

The ingredients needed to make Chettinad Brinjal Curry:
  1. Make ready 5 brinjals
  2. Make ready half piece Lemon
  3. Make ready Mustard
  4. Get 4 table spoon Oil
  5. Prepare 3 Red chillies
  6. Get Jeeraa
  7. Take coriander leaves

Instructions to make Chettinad Brinjal Curry:
  1. Brown fry Jeera, red chillis and garlic and grind it well with salt and stuff the mixture with brinjal.
  2. Add 5 table spoon of oil into the fresh pan then add mustard, bengal gram and black gram in it. Now add the stuffed brinjal into the pan, while the brinjal is cooking add two table spoon of chilli powder and corraiander powder into it.
  3. Let it cook for 10-15 minutes on low flame. Ready to serve hot
